I'm 5ft 4in. and am riding with a stock 175mm crank.Everyone says I should go to 170mm cranks.Will this really help my riding and will it save my knees? Before I spent a couple of hundred dollars I want to know if this will really make a differance.

It might help you spin better, but I don't think it'll help your knees though I could be wrong. If you feel comforable on the 175s, I'd keep them, if not you don't need to spent hundreds to find out. You can pick up a set of cheap used 170s on ebay (less than $50) just to try out if you want and if you like em, throw em on a second bike or sell them and buy some better ones.
